Newmarket Thursday

THE Group 3 Bahrain Trophy is often seen as mid-summer St Leger Trial, and it went to the William Haggas-trained Al Aasy under Jim Crowley, who came with a strong run from the rear to comfortably get the better of Aidan O’Brien’s pace-setting Dawn Rising (Ryan Moore) with Al Dabaran (Charlie Appleby/William Buick) third. Odds on the winner were 3/1, and the winning margins were one and three-quarter lengths and the same.
